Test plan for the CrashFunnel pipeline (Pebblewing app): we replay canned crash dumps from the fixtures bucket and assert they land in the triage queue within 30s. Heads up, the symbolicator flakes if you run it cold, so warm it first. Use the staging ingest endpoint only. To authenticate the replay script against staging, use the token below.

login token, yajeg-fawif: eyJhbGciOiJIUzI1NiIsInR5cCI6IkpXVCJ9.eyJzdWIiOiIEdPQYnZXaZIn0.HSRTnYZBx0Qc

## FAQ: Crash-Report Pipeline (Weekly Eng Sync)

**Q: Why did crash reports from the Drifthaven mobile app stop appearing last week?**

A: The ingest worker in the Snagline pipeline lost its symbolication store after a node replacement, so reports queued but were never processed. The backlog is draining now. If the store locks again, it must be manually recovered before ingestion resumes. At the recovery prompt, enter the recovery passphrase listed below.

strongbox words: druath-quenael

// Seat-map client for the Gildenhall Theatre renderer. Heads up,
// reviewer: we fetch the hall layout from the internal Rostrum
// service, then paint tiers client-side. Don't cache layouts longer
// than a show's run — seat blocks get remapped between productions.
// The client authenticates with the Rostrum key below.

API key for bafop-yahof: kto15_GjYHi2BWCMW5rsW

Hey Tobin,

Handing off the snapshot testing setup for the GlimmerKit component library before I head out. Short version: we snapshot every exported widget in three viewport sizes, and the baselines live in the artifacts bucket, not the repo — learned that the hard way after the repo ballooned. If a snapshot diff looks like antialiasing noise, bump the fuzz threshold rather than re-baselining blindly. The comparison runner is picky about environment parity, so always run it inside the Fernwick container. It expects these settings at startup.

config for yahof-tajop:
zorath:
  pin: 7493
  metrics_host: metrics.zorath.tolvaqsys.internal
  tenant: praiel
  seal: seal_fd9cd4f1